The bees draw their cells on a frame at a slight upward angle, so if you put the Langstroth frame with the top of the frame to the right, rather than to the left like you did (in your extractor), the honey flies out much easier. Your extractor is spinning clockwise, the honey would not have to fight centrifugal force when leaving the cells. It would reduce the amount of spinning time in the extractor.

I heard somewhere that the queen will naturally lay eggs in the frames closest to the entrance and honey gets stored in the back. So, if you keep only one entrance on one side, you can naturally create frames of full honey in the back and not have to worry about honey/brood on the frames you want to harvest.
